The hand should not apply any force pressing the frame prongs together. One should hold them like two flat planks, not squeezing the instrument in the fist like tube or ring. Hold is the basis of clear sound. The force of frame pressing against the teeth.

Web29 nov. 2024 · FacebookTweetPinYummly It is basically a thin cantilever beam (called tongue) that vibrates in the middle of a U-shaped fork (called arms), together making something like a 3-prong fork (figure below). The tongue has a small appendix bent 90 degrees outward (called trigger or knee) and is used to pluck the tongue to vibrate. In the spring of 2024, Chinese archeologists announced that they’d unearthed a 4,000-year-old collection of jaw harps ( kouxian in Chinese) at the Shimao ruins, a prehistoric site in Shenmu City in northwest China’s Shaanxi Province. The Jew's harp is supposed to lie against the front of the teeth; not bitten down on. Another recommendation is to (primarily) pluck the reed inwards (this reduces the chance of pulling the frame off of the teeth); c.f. How To Avoid Damaging Your Teeth while Playing the Jaw Harp. WebThe subing is a bamboo jaw harp of the Cuyinin people of Palawan Island in western Philippines. Despite their length of approximately 20-25 cm., the actual functioning part of the subbing is quite small with a resultantly high pitch. Subing are often tuned by a small piece of pitch or insect wax on the tongue. Usually subing are decorated and ...

It was brought from Europe and was popular in voyageur culture because of it’s durability and portability. When there’s no place for a fiddle in the canoe, you bring a jaw harp! It was often listed as a trade item with The North West Company and the Hudson’s Bay Company. dish fast cookbookThe Jew's harp, also known as jaw harp, juice harp, or mouth harp, is a lamellophone instrument, consisting of a flexible metal or bamboo tongue or reed attached to a frame. Contrary to the colloquial name, the Jew's harp most likely originated in Siberia, specifically in or around the Altai Mountains and has no relation to the Jewish people.
